In Philadelphia, one phrase unlocks countless memories that bring many people back to a very specific time and place: "Meet me at the Eagle."
For decades, the eagle statue in the Grand Court of the Wanamaker Building at 13th and Market streets was a common meeting spot and usually marked the start of unforgettable visits to the legendary department store.

It's been a few weeks since the Macy's in Center City closed, but the Historical Society of Pennsylvania on Wednesday gave people a walk down memory lane, displaying some of John Wanamaker's personal records, including scrapbooks, photo albums and original drawings dating as far back as the 1850s.
